Output 21e850602521c9312c21a68d81031b561642217e7d4f6a5b2748e96dc37dee04:0

value
68000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7fb1a5766951cc62b0e7334d964b207c9b0fb38 OP_EQUAL
address
3H1DaWo78783c3Y7dic7azunX2wbcFFXU2
transaction
21e850602521c9312c21a68d81031b561642217e7d4f6a5b2748e96dc37dee04
spent
true